Details
-
Bug
-
Resolution: Fixed
-
Major
-
None
-
0.2.0.0
-
None
Description
Steps to reproduce (this is in "Large Icons" view):-
1. While listening to DVB station A, click on station B
2. Sound from station A will cease for about 2 seconds and then resume.
3. Icon for station B will then replace station A icon in the bottom left of the screen
4. Sound from station A will then continue for another 10 seconds, before being replaced by sound from station B
Here is the section of the MediaPortal.log file showing the sequence of events:
6/04/2006 11:26:51 AM add cmd:MediaPortal.TV.Recording.StartRadioCommandMP1-1
6/04/2006 11:26:51 AM Command:Start radio:ABC DiG Radio
6/04/2006 11:26:51 AM Command:Stop all card except card:-1
6/04/2006 11:26:51 AM Recorder: stop card:Dvico FusionHDTV DVB-T
6/04/2006 11:26:51 AM Recorder:StartRadio() start on card:Dvico FusionHDTV DVB-T station:ABC DiG Radio
6/04/2006 11:26:51 AM DVBGraph:StartRadio()
6/04/2006 11:26:51 AM add filter:MPEG/AC3/DTS/LPCM Audio Decoder to graph
6/04/2006 11:26:51 AM added filter:MPEG/AC3/DTS/LPCM Audio Decoder to graph
6/04/2006 11:26:51 AM DVBGraph: tuning details: frequency:226500 kHz ONID:4112 TSID:561 SID:566 provider:ABC
6/04/2006 11:26:51 AM DVBGraph: render audio pin
6/04/2006 11:26:51 AM DVBGraph:TuneRadioChannel() tune to radio station:ABC DiG Radio
6/04/2006 11:26:51 AM DVBGraph: tuning details: frequency:226500 kHz ONID:4112 TSID:561 SID:566 provider:ABC
6/04/2006 11:26:51 AM DVBGraphBDA:SubmitTuneRequest() frequency:226500 kHz Bandwidth:7 ONID:4112 TSID:561, SID:566
6/04/2006 11:26:52 AM DVBGraph:SetHardwarePidFiltering to:0,1,10,11,12,D3,D2,90D,104,901,
6/04/2006 11:26:52 AM DVBGraphBDA: signal strength:0 signal quality:92 signal present:True locked:True
6/04/2006 11:26:52 AM DVBGraph:TuneRadioChannel() done
6/04/2006 11:26:52 AM DVBDemuxer:ABC DiG Radio audio:90D video:0 teletext:0 pmt:104 subtitle:0 program:566
6/04/2006 11:26:52 AM DVBGraph:Listening to radio..
6/04/2006 11:26:52 AM Command:MediaPortal.TV.Recording.StartRadioCommand time:1843.75 msec
6/04/2006 11:26:52 AM Recorder: Card:Dvico FusionHDTV DVB-T radio station:ABC DiG Radio
6/04/2006 11:26:52 AM Recorder: Card:DNTV Live! LP Tuner Card idle
6/04/2006 11:26:52 AM wait for pmt :-1
6/04/2006 11:26:57 AM wait for pmt :-1
6/04/2006 11:27:02 AM wait for pmt :-1
6/04/2006 11:27:02 AM DVBGraph:Got PMT version:1
6/04/2006 11:27:02 AM DVBGraph: OnPMTIsChanged:database\pmt\pmt_ABC DiG Radio_4112_561_566_5.dat
6/04/2006 11:27:02 AM DVBGraph:SendPMT() set demux: video pid:0 audio pid:90D AC3 pid:0 audio1 pid:90D audio2 pid:0 audio3 pid:0 subtitle pid:FFFFFFFF teletext pid:0 pcr pid:901
6/04/2006 11:27:02 AM DVBDemuxer:ABC DiG Radio audio:90D video:0 teletext:0 pmt:104 subtitle:0 program:566
6/04/2006 11:27:02 AM DVBGraph:SetHardwarePidFiltering to:0,1,10,11,12,D3,D2,90D,104,901,
6/04/2006 11:27:02 AM DVBGraph: grab epg for ABC DiG Radio
The delay in switching stations seems to be at this point 6/04/2006 11:26:52 AM wait for pmt :-1, where two delay periods of 5 seconds are recorded. The sound from station B was finally heard at 11:27:02 – 11 seconds after the command was issued to change stations.
This has been verified by other users, and I have verified is still present in the SVN from April 6th.
1. While listening to DVB station A, click on station B
2. Sound from station A will cease for about 2 seconds and then resume.
3. Icon for station B will then replace station A icon in the bottom left of the screen
4. Sound from station A will then continue for another 10 seconds, before being replaced by sound from station B
Here is the section of the MediaPortal.log file showing the sequence of events:
6/04/2006 11:26:51 AM add cmd:MediaPortal.TV.Recording.StartRadioCommand
6/04/2006 11:26:51 AM Command:Start radio:ABC DiG Radio
6/04/2006 11:26:51 AM Command:Stop all card except card:-1
6/04/2006 11:26:51 AM Recorder: stop card:Dvico FusionHDTV DVB-T
6/04/2006 11:26:51 AM Recorder:StartRadio() start on card:Dvico FusionHDTV DVB-T station:ABC DiG Radio
6/04/2006 11:26:51 AM DVBGraph:StartRadio()
6/04/2006 11:26:51 AM add filter:MPEG/AC3/DTS/LPCM Audio Decoder to graph
6/04/2006 11:26:51 AM added filter:MPEG/AC3/DTS/LPCM Audio Decoder to graph
6/04/2006 11:26:51 AM DVBGraph: tuning details: frequency:226500 kHz ONID:4112 TSID:561 SID:566 provider:ABC
6/04/2006 11:26:51 AM DVBGraph: render audio pin
6/04/2006 11:26:51 AM DVBGraph:TuneRadioChannel() tune to radio station:ABC DiG Radio
6/04/2006 11:26:51 AM DVBGraph: tuning details: frequency:226500 kHz ONID:4112 TSID:561 SID:566 provider:ABC
6/04/2006 11:26:51 AM DVBGraphBDA:SubmitTuneRequest() frequency:226500 kHz Bandwidth:7 ONID:4112 TSID:561, SID:566
6/04/2006 11:26:52 AM DVBGraph:SetHardwarePidFiltering to:0,1,10,11,12,D3,D2,90D,104,901,
6/04/2006 11:26:52 AM DVBGraphBDA: signal strength:0 signal quality:92 signal present:True locked:True
6/04/2006 11:26:52 AM DVBGraph:TuneRadioChannel() done
6/04/2006 11:26:52 AM DVBDemuxer:ABC DiG Radio audio:90D video:0 teletext:0 pmt:104 subtitle:0 program:566
6/04/2006 11:26:52 AM DVBGraph:Listening to radio..
6/04/2006 11:26:52 AM Command:MediaPortal.TV.Recording.StartRadioCommand time:1843.75 msec
6/04/2006 11:26:52 AM Recorder: Card:Dvico FusionHDTV DVB-T radio station:ABC DiG Radio
6/04/2006 11:26:52 AM Recorder: Card:DNTV Live! LP Tuner Card idle
6/04/2006 11:26:52 AM wait for pmt :-1
6/04/2006 11:26:57 AM wait for pmt :-1
6/04/2006 11:27:02 AM wait for pmt :-1
6/04/2006 11:27:02 AM DVBGraph:Got PMT version:1
6/04/2006 11:27:02 AM DVBGraph: OnPMTIsChanged:database\pmt\pmt_ABC DiG Radio_4112_561_566_5.dat
6/04/2006 11:27:02 AM DVBGraph:SendPMT() set demux: video pid:0 audio pid:90D AC3 pid:0 audio1 pid:90D audio2 pid:0 audio3 pid:0 subtitle pid:FFFFFFFF teletext pid:0 pcr pid:901
6/04/2006 11:27:02 AM DVBDemuxer:ABC DiG Radio audio:90D video:0 teletext:0 pmt:104 subtitle:0 program:566
6/04/2006 11:27:02 AM DVBGraph:SetHardwarePidFiltering to:0,1,10,11,12,D3,D2,90D,104,901,
6/04/2006 11:27:02 AM DVBGraph: grab epg for ABC DiG Radio
The delay in switching stations seems to be at this point 6/04/2006 11:26:52 AM wait for pmt :-1, where two delay periods of 5 seconds are recorded. The sound from station B was finally heard at 11:27:02 – 11 seconds after the command was issued to change stations.
This has been verified by other users, and I have verified is still present in the SVN from April 6th.